An Online Meeting Was Held on Attracting Foreign Investment in Tajikistan’s Industrial Sector

DUSHANBE, 24.12.2022 (NIAT Khovar) – From December 21 through December 22, under the chairmanship of the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s Sharaf Sheralizoda, an online meeting was held between the Minister of Industry and New Technologies Sherali Kabir and the heads of diplomatic and consular missions of Tajikistan abroad.
The meeting focused on the results of the development of the industrial sector in 2022, achievements, challenges and opportunities to attracting foreign investment to create joint ventures and provide jobs for the population.
The participants also stressed the need to take joint steps in 2023 to achieve objectives of the government and successfully implement the fourth strategic goal “Accelerated industrialization of the country” and further development of the industry in the years of industrial development 2022-2026.
